WebChewable Fosrenol (lanthanum carbonate) is another aluminum and calcium free binder. Aluminum-based phosphorus binders have been shown to have toxic side effects that cause bone disease and damage the nervous system, therefore they are rarely prescribed as a long-term phosphorus binder today. WebApr 12, 2024 · It binds the phosphate anion by ion exchange and hydrogen bonding and is most effective in the physiologic range of approximately pH 7. Below pH 7, phosphate exists primarily as the monobasic ion H 2 PO 4-, which may not be as strongly absorbed as the dibasic ion HPO 42-.
